The Role of AI in Network Management
AI technologies offer various capabilities that can significantly improve network management processes, including predictive analytics, automated troubleshooting, and performance optimization.
Predictive Analytics
AI-powered predictive analytics can help organizations foresee network issues before they escalate. By analyzing historical data and identifying patterns, AI can provide insights that allow IT teams to resolve potential problems proactively.
Automated Troubleshooting
Automating troubleshooting processes reduces the time IT teams spend resolving network issues. AI can quickly assess network performance and pinpoint anomalies, enabling faster resolutions and minimizing downtime.
Enhancing Network Performance with AI
AI can also optimize network performance by managing bandwidth allocation and improving traffic routing.
Dynamic Bandwidth Management
AI can analyze network traffic in real time, automatically adjusting bandwidth allocation to ensure critical applications receive the resources they need while minimizing congestion.
Intelligent Traffic Routing
By leveraging AI for intelligent traffic routing, organizations can enhance user experiences, reduce latency, and improve overall network efficiency.
